Description
jEdit combines the best functionality of Unix, Windows and MacOS text editors. Some of jEdit's features include:
* Written in Java, so it runs on Mac OS X, OS/2, Unix, VMS and Windows. * Built-in macro language; extensible plugin architecture. Dozens of macros and plugins available. * Plugins can be downloaded and installed from within jEdit using the "plugin manager" feature. * Auto indent, and syntax highlighting for more than 150 languages. * Supports a large number of character encodings including UTF8 and Unicode. * Folding for selectively hiding regions of text. * Word wrap. * Highly configurable and customizable. * Every other feature, both basic and advanced, you would expect to find in a text editor.
